A case for SA engagement is automatically created when a prospect logs into TPP for the first time if they have how many WSEs?

Explanation:
The test is asking about when the system automatically creates a Sales Assistance engagement case on a prospect’s first login to TPP. The rule is triggered by the prospect’s WSE count. When there are ten or more WSEs, the system automatically launches a case for SA engagement right away, signaling that this prospect has enough scale to warrant proactive sales attention. This threshold is chosen to focus automation on larger prospects while avoiding flooding SA with low-potential accounts. If the WSE count is below ten, the automatic case isn’t created at first login, and engagement would follow other routing rules or manual follow-up.
